What is Link Collection?

Link collection, also called bookmarking or web clipping, is the practice of saving and organizing URLs (Uniform Resource Locators) or web addresses. These links can point to articles, videos, images, podcasts, or any other material offered on the web. Efficient link collection is not simply about saving links but likewise about classifying and tagging them for simple retrieval.

Best Practices for Link Collection

  1. Tagging and Categorization:

    • Tags: Use descriptive tags to classify your links. For instance, if you're gathering links for a job on expert system, you might use tags like "AI," "Machine Learning," "Neural Networks," and "Data Science."
    • Folders: Create folders or categories to group similar links. This can be particularly helpful for large collections.
  2. Regular Review:

    • Pruning: Periodically review your collection and eliminate out-of-date or unimportant links.
    • Updating: Keep your collection up-to-date by adding brand-new, pertinent links and deleting broken ones.
  3. Consistency:

    • Naming Conventions: Use a consistent identifying convention for your links to make them easily searchable.
    • Description: Add short descriptions to each link to provide context and remind you why you conserved it.
  4. Security:

    • Password Protection: If you utilize a link collection tool, ensure it has strong password defense.
    • Personal privacy Settings: Be conscious of privacy settings, especially if you plan to share your collection with others.
  5. Availability:

    • Cross-Device Syncing: Use tools that sync your collection throughout devices to access your links from anywhere.
    • Cloud Storage: Store your links in the cloud to prevent losing them due to hardware failures.

Tools for Link Collection

  1. Browser-Based Bookmarks:

    • Chrome: Use Chrome's built-in bookmark manager to conserve and arrange links.
    • Firefox: Firefox uses robust bookmarking features, consisting of tags and folders.
    • Safari: Safari's bookmark management is straightforward and incorporates well with Apple devices.
  2. Devoted Bookmarking Services:

    • Pocket: A popular tool for saving posts and videos. Pocket permits you to tag and 링크 모음 categorize material, and it integrates with numerous browsers and apps.
    • Pinboard: Known for its simplicity and speed, Pinboard is a paid service that provides sophisticated search capabilities and no advertisements.
    • Diigo: Diigo is a powerful tool for scientists and trainees. It permits you to highlight, annotate, and collaborate on websites.
  3. Note-Taking Apps:

    • Evernote: Evernote is a flexible note-taking app that also permits you to conserve web pages and links. You can include notes and tags to each link.
    • Concept: Notion is a detailed efficiency tool that includes bookmarking features. You can organize links within a structured database.
    • Microsoft OneNote: OneNote becomes part of the Microsoft Office suite and uses robust bookmarking and note-taking capabilities.
  4. Social Bookmarking Platforms:

    • Delicious: A social bookmarking platform where you can conserve and share relate to others.
    • StumbleUpon: While mostly a discovery tool, StumbleUpon likewise permits users to save and organize their favorite links.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

  1. What is the very best tool for link collection?

    • The best tool depends upon your specific requirements. For easy, individual usage, browser-based bookmarks or Pocket might be adequate. For advanced functions, consider Diigo or Notion.
  2. How do I arrange my links efficiently?

    • Use a mix of tags, 주소머음 folders, and descriptions. Routinely evaluation and upgrade your collection to keep it organized and appropriate.
  3. Can I share my link collection with others?

    • Yes, numerous link collection tools provide sharing features. You can produce shared libraries, boards, or export your collection in various formats.
  4. What if a link I saved is broken?

    • The majority of tools permit you to mark links as broken. You can likewise utilize web archives like the Wayback Machine to retrieve the content if the original link is no longer active.
  5. Exists a way to conserve links from several devices?

    • Yes, numerous link collection tools use cross-device syncing. Guarantee you use a tool that supports this feature to access your links from anywhere.
  6. Can I automate the link collection process?

    • Yes, you can utilize web browser extensions and automation tools like IFTTT to save links automatically from particular sources or actions.
  7. How do I guarantee the security of my link collection?

    • Usage strong passwords, enable two-factor authentication, and choose tools that use safe cloud storage.
